As an Assistant Principal you work closely alongside other senior leaders to maintain high standards and lead and support school improvement. As SENDCo, you will be responsible for leading and coordinating the provision of special educational needs support across the school. Key responsibilities of the role include:
• Being an integral part of the school’s Senior Leadership Team (SLT) in delivering effective management and leadership
• Developing and implementing policies and procedures, including those for identifying and assessing special educational needs
• Coordinating the provision of support for all pupils and for those with special educational needs and disabilities
• Liaising closely with parents, outside agencies, and other professionals to ensure that the needs of pupils with special educational needs and disabilities are met
• Supporting the school in ensuring that it meets its statutory obligations under the SEND Code of Practice
